Climbadvisor: a complete digital book guide for sport climbing in Italy, always updated and always at your fingertips on your iPhone.
Climbadvisor contains in one app all you need for sport climbing: the descriptions of the traditional guides powered by the search and localization capability of the iPhone, plus updating when new routes are nailed or other changes happens.
In the free section a search engine allows you to identify, between the crags in our catalog, those that interest you based on the beauty, the ideal grade range, the ideal season, the type of rock, the name, the geographic location.
You will see a tab with all these details, the CV of the authors of the guide, the list of routes to be missed, the typical meeting places of the climbers and the main tourist attractions.
With the In-App Purchase you will be able to buy the digital book guide of crags, and download all subsequent updates.
In each guide you will be able to find the following information on the crag's areas
Approach
Exposure
Comfort under the routes
Ideal level
Number and grade of routes
A search engine will allow you to select the ways based on the level, the beauty, the climbing style, or by name
The information on the single route are:
Brief description of the characteristics
Beauty
Web grade (soft or hard based on the opinion of the website users like Climbook or other), if meaningful
Who opened the route, if known.
First ascent, if known
First ascent on sight, if known.
And, for most of the routes, also:
Length
Number of bolts
State of bolts

Fixed the GPS parking coordinates for the new Fonno della Botte climbing crag, in Soriano nel Cimino (Lazio, Italy).
Fonno della Botte is located at the foot of Monte Cimino, on the edge of the enchanting ancient Monte Cimino Beech Forest, a UNESCO Natural World Heritage site.
A shady and fairy-tale-like environment, particularly suitable for summer climbing, with well-bolted sport routes ranging from 5c to 8a, plus a few open projects still awaiting a first free ascent.
The guide is included free of charge for all users who have already purchased the Tuscia / Bassa Maremma guide package.
